What is a Casino Deposit Bonus?
A casino deposit bonus is a financial incentive offered by online casinos to players who make a deposit into their gaming accounts. Essentially, when a player deposits a certain amount of money, the casino matches that deposit with a bonus amount, which can then be used to play various games on the platform. This bonus can significantly boost a player’s bankroll, allowing them to explore more games and potentially win larger payouts.
How Do Casino Deposit Bonuses Work?
The mechanics of a casino deposit bonus are relatively straightforward. When a player registers an account with an online casino and makes their first deposit, they are often prompted to claim a deposit bonus. This usually involves entering a bonus code or simply opting in during the deposit process.
For example, if a casino offers a 100% deposit bonus up to $200, this means that if a player deposits $200, they will receive an additional $200 in bonus funds, giving them a total of $400 to play with. However, if they only deposit $100, they will receive an extra $100, resulting in a total of $200.
Types of Casino Deposit Bonuses
There are several types of casino deposit bonuses that players may encounter. Understanding these different types can help players choose the best offers for their gaming style and preferences.
- Welcome Bonus: This is the most common type of deposit bonus, offered to new players when they sign up and make their first deposit. Welcome bonuses often come with attractive match percentages and can include free spins on specific slot games.
- Reload Bonus: A reload bonus is offered to existing players when they make subsequent deposits after their initial one. This type of bonus aims to encourage players to continue playing at the casino and can vary in terms of percentage and maximum bonus amount.
- High Roller Bonus: High roller bonuses are designed for players who deposit large sums of money. These bonuses typically offer higher match percentages and larger bonus amounts, catering to players who are willing to risk more for potentially greater rewards.
- Cashback Bonus: Some casinos offer cashback bonuses, which provide players with a percentage of their losses back as a bonus. This type of bonus can be particularly appealing for players who experience a losing streak, as it offers a safety net to continue playing.
- No Deposit Bonus: While not technically a deposit bonus, no deposit bonuses are worth mentioning. These bonuses allow players to receive free money or free spins without making a deposit. They are often used to entice new players to try out the casino’s games.
Terms and Conditions
While casino deposit bonuses can be enticing, they often come with specific terms and conditions that players must adhere to. Understanding these terms is crucial to making the most of any bonus offer. Here are some common conditions associated with deposit bonuses:
- Wagering Requirements: This is one of the most important terms to consider. Wagering requirements specify how many times a player must wager the bonus amount before they can withdraw any winnings. For example, if a player receives a $100 bonus with a 30x wagering requirement, they must wager $3,000 before they can cash out.
- Eligible Games: Not all games contribute equally to wagering requirements. Some casinos specify which games can be played with bonus funds, while others may exclude certain games entirely. Slots often contribute 100%, while table games may contribute less.
- Time Limits: Deposit bonuses typically come with expiration dates. Players must complete the wagering requirements within a specified time frame, or the bonus and any associated winnings may be forfeited.
- Minimum Deposit: Many casinos require players to make a minimum deposit to qualify for a deposit bonus. This amount can vary from one casino to another and is usually outlined in the bonus terms.
- Maximum Withdrawal Limits: Some bonuses may impose limits on how much a player can withdraw from their winnings. This is particularly common with no deposit bonuses and other promotional offers.

Tips for Maximizing Casino Deposit Bonuses
To make the most of casino deposit bonuses, players should consider the following tips:
- Read the Terms and Conditions: Always take the time to read and understand the terms associated with a deposit bonus. This will help players avoid any surprises and ensure they can meet the requirements.
- Compare Offers: Different casinos offer varying bonus amounts and terms. Players should compare offers from multiple casinos to find the best deal that suits their gaming style.
- Choose Games Wisely: When using bonus funds, players should focus on games that contribute the most towards meeting wagering requirements. Slots are often the best choice, but players should also check the specific contributions of other games.
- Keep Track of Wagering Requirements: Players should keep a record of their wagering progress to ensure they meet the requirements within the specified time frame.
- Be Mindful of Maximum Withdrawals: If a bonus has a maximum withdrawal limit, players should be aware of this when planning their gaming strategy.
